This article shall be known as the "Township
of Tobyhanna Snow Emergency Parking Ordinance."
[Amended 10-14-2003 by Ord. No. 447]
As used in this article, the following terms
shall have the meanings indicated:
SNOW EMERGENCY
A situation which shall be declared by the Township Manager
or the Emergency Management Coordinator.
Any member of the Pocono Mountain Regional Police
Department, or other employee of the Township of Tobyhanna engaged
in road work, shall be authorized to remove any vehicle abandoned
or parked upon any public highway or street in violation of the terms
and provisions of this article, and to take any said vehicle to an
area designated by the Township of Tobyhanna. The registered owner
of any said vehicle shall be promptly notified, in writing, of the
fact of the removal and of the place to which said vehicle has been
removed, where he/she may obtain the same upon payment of any and
all towing and storage charges.
Any person willfully violating any of the provisions
of this article shall, upon summary conviction before a District Justice,
be sentenced to pay a fine of not less than $50 and not more than
$300 and the costs of prosecution, such fines to be collected as like
fines are now collected by law; and, in default, shall undergo imprisonment
not exceeding 30 days.
